生物启发材料可以被定义为其结构和性能是天然材料的复制品的合成材料。对生物启发结构已经进行了极端的科学研究。科学家们试图复制这些结构的物理学和化学。这导致了人工纳米工程表面(NES)的发展,它具有广泛的商业应用。许多工业过程和消费产品都受益于纳米工程表面。汽车工业的不断扩张以及建筑和汽车行业对金属结构的需求不断增长是推动市场增长的关键因素。

全球汽车工业的发展有助于全球生物启发和纳米工程表面的增长,因为这些表面可应用于不同的汽车辅助设备,如用于温度控制的热电材料、聚合物纳米复合材料结构件、高效率低成本的传感器、高功率充电电池系统、低滚动阻力轮胎和电子产品。例如 - 根据Statista - 2020年,全球汽车制造业的价值为2.71万亿美元,此外,汽车制造业在2022年达到2.95万亿美元。此外,不断增长的石油和天然气行业以及各终端行业对金属需求的上升,将在预测期内为市场创造一个有利的增长前景。然而,生物启发和纳米工程表面的高成本和有限的渗透率阻碍了2022-2029年整个预测期的市场增长。

全球生物启发和纳米工程表面研究的主要地区包括亚太地区、北美、欧洲、拉丁美洲和世界其他地区。由于品牌产品的主导地位和该地区终端行业对生物启发材料需求的增加,北美在收入方面主导了市场。而亚太地区在预测期内预计将以最高的复合年增长率增长,这是因为汽车制造业的不断扩张以及领先的市场参与者在该地区的渗透率不断增加等因素。

Bioinspired materials can be defined as synthetic materials whose structure and properties are the replica of natural materials. Extreme scientific research has been conducted on bio-inspired structures. The physics and chemistry of these structures have been attempted to be replicated by scientists. This has resulted in the development of artificial nano-engineered surfaces (NES), which have a wide range of commercial applications. Many industrial processes and consumer products benefit from nano-engineered surfaces. The rising expansion of the automotive industry and growing demand for metallic structures in the construction and automotive sectors are key factors driving the market growth.

The rising automotive industry worldwide is contributing towards the growth of the Global Bio-inspired And Nano-engineered Surfaces Market as these surfaces have applications in different automotive auxiliaries such as thermoelectric materials for temperature control, polymer nanocomposites structural parts, high-efficiency-low-cost sensors, high-power rechargeable battery systems, lower rolling-resistance tires, and electronics. For instance - as per Statista - in 2020, the global automotive manufacturing industry was valued at USD 2.71 trillion, and furthermore, the automotive manufacturing industry reached USD 2.95 trillion in 2022. Also, the growing oil & gas industry as well as rising demand for metal across end-use industries would create a lucrative growth prospectus for the market over the projected period. However, the high cost of Bio-inspired And Nano-engineered Surfaces and limited penetration hinder the market growth throughout the forecast period of 2022-2029.

The key regions considered for the Global Bio-inspired And Nano-engineered Surfaces Market study includes Asia Pacific, North America, Europe, Latin America, and Rest of the World. North America dominated the market in terms of revenue, owing to the dominance of branded products and the increasing demand for bio-inspired materials across the end-use industries in the region. Whereas Asia Pacific is expected to grow with the highest CAGR during the forecast period, owing to factors such as the rising expansion of the automotive manufacturing industry as well as the growing penetration of leading market players in the region.
